About the candidate:

Chambers invites applications for a six-month probationary tenancy focusing on police law in all its forms, including civil and human rights claims, inquests, inquiries, judicial review, misconduct, operational policing matters and civil preventative orders. For more details about our police law work, please see: https://www.serjeantsinn.com/our-specialisms/police/

We are looking for a candidate who is completing or has completed pupillage at another first-rate set of Chambers. While prior experience in police law is not essential, applicants should have a grounding in civil law. Knowledge of public law would be an advantage but is not required.

The successful candidate will be invited to apply for full tenancy on completion of their probationary tenancy. Although an offer of full tenancy is not guaranteed, we will only recruit someone we believe has the potential to enjoy a successful, happy and rewarding career at Serjeants’ Inn.

Selection will be based on the applicant’s potential to develop a cutting-edge police law practice and their ability in written work, advocacy and trial tactics, judged according to our standard pupillage recruitment criteria:

• analytical thinking

• commitment to a career at Chambers

• effective communication

• integrity

• intellectual ability

• interpersonal skills

• motivation and resilience
